优质商城源码的核心特征剖析

在电商行业蓬勃发展的当下,一套好的商城源码是搭建高效、稳定、用户体验良好的在线商城的基础。优质的商城源码如同精密的机械装置,每个部件都发挥着不可或缺的作用,共同推动商城的顺畅运行。那么,好的商城源码究竟有哪些显著特征呢?​

一、高质量的代码结构​

(一)清晰规范的代码书写​

优质的商城源码在代码书写上遵循严格的规范,无论是变量命名、代码缩进,还是注释添加,都做到清晰明了。例如,采用驼峰命名法对变量和函数进行命名,使代码的可读性大幅提升,开发人员能够快速理解代码的功能和逻辑。详细且准确的注释更是必不可少,它就像地图,为后续的代码维护和二次开发指明方向,即使是不熟悉该项目的程序员,也能通过注释迅速掌握代码的核心要点。​

(二)模块化设计​

好的商城源码会采用模块化设计理念,将商城的各项功能拆分成独立的模块,如用户管理模块、商品展示模块、订单处理模块等。每个模块各司其职,相互之间通过接口进行通信。这种设计方式不仅便于开发团队分工协作,提高开发效率,还能在后期根据业务需求对特定模块进行修改、扩展或替换,而不影响其他模块的正常运行,极大地增强了源码的灵活性和可维护性。​

二、丰富且实用的功能​

(一)基础功能完备​

一套优秀的商城源码必须具备完善的基础功能。在商品管理方面,支持多维度的商品信息录入,包括商品名称、描述、价格、库存、图片等,并能实现商品的分类管理、上下架操作以及库存预警等功能。用户管理功能则要涵盖用户注册、登录、信息修改、权限设置等,保障用户数据的安全与隐私。订单处理流程需清晰流畅,从用户下单、支付到商家接单、发货、售后,各个环节都能在源码的支持下高效完成。​

(二)拓展性功能强大​

除了基础功能,好的商城源码还应具备丰富的拓展性功能,以满足不同企业多样化的业务需求。例如,支持多种营销活动,如满减优惠、限时折扣、团购、秒杀等,帮助商家吸引客户,提高销售额。具备多语言、多货币切换功能,能够助力企业拓展国际市场,打破地域限制。此外,还可集成会员系统、积分兑换系统、数据分析系统等,为商家提供更全面的运营支持。​

三、良好的性能表现​

(一)高效的运行速度​

在互联网时代,用户对页面加载速度的要求极高。优质的商城源码经过精心优化,能够实现快速响应。通过对代码的精简、数据库的优化以及采用缓存技术等手段,大幅缩短页面加载时间,确保用户在浏览商品、下单等操作时流畅无阻,避免因加载缓慢导致用户流失。​

(二)强大的并发处理能力​

随着商城业务的发展,访问量可能会大幅增长,这就要求商城源码具备强大的并发处理能力。好的源码能够合理分配服务器资源,处理大量用户同时在线访问、下单等操作,保证商城在高并发情况下依然稳定运行,不出现卡顿、崩溃等问题。​

四、高安全性​

(一)数据安全保护​

商城涉及大量的用户信息和交易数据,数据安全至关重要。优质的商城源码会采用多种安全技术保障数据安全,如对用户密码进行加密存储,防止数据泄露后密码被破解。在数据传输过程中,使用 SSL/TLS 等加密协议,确保数据在网络传输过程中不被窃取或篡改。同时,具备完善的备份恢复机制,定期对数据进行备份,在遇到数据丢失或损坏等情况时,能够快速恢复数据,减少损失。​

(二)防范网络攻击​

网络安全威胁无处不在,好的商城源码会采取一系列措施防范常见的网络攻击,如 SQL 注入攻击、XSS 攻击、CSRF 攻击等。通过对用户输入进行严格的过滤和验证,防止恶意代码注入数据库;采用安全的会话管理机制,避免会话劫持等问题,为商城的安全运行保驾护航。​

五、良好的兼容性​

(一)多平台适配​

为了满足不同用户的使用习惯,优质的商城源码能够在多个平台上完美运行,包括 PC 端、移动端(手机、平板)等。源码会采用响应式设计或开发独立的移动端版本,确保商城页面在不同设备上都能自适应屏幕大小,展示效果良好,操作便捷流畅,为用户提供一致的购物体验。​

(二)浏览器兼容​

互联网上存在多种浏览器,且版本众多。好的商城源码会经过全面的浏览器兼容性测试,确保在主流浏览器,如 Chrome、Firefox、Safari、Edge 等,以及不同版本中都能正常显示和运行,避免出现页面错位、功能失效等问题,扩大商城的用户覆盖范围。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值